Chapter 8: Problem 55
A spring of spring constant ' \(K^{\prime}\) is fixed at one end has a small block of mass \(\mathrm{m}\) and charge \(q\) is attached at the other end. The block rests over a smooth horizontal surface. A uniform and constant magnetic field B exists normal to the plane of paper as shown in figure. An electric field \(\vec{E}=E_{0} \hat{i}\left(E_{0}\right.\) is a positive constant) is switched on at \(\mathrm{t}=0 \mathrm{sec} .\) The block moves on horizontal surface without ever lifting off the surface. Then the normal reaction acting on the block is : (1) Maximum at extreme position and minimum at mean position. (2) Maximum at mean position and minimum at extreme position. (3) Is uniform throughout the motion. (4) Is both maximum and minimum at mean position.
